Thonny - Python IDE

Thonny is a Python IDE meant for learning programming. Thonny comes with Python 3.7 built in, so just one simple installer is needed and you're ready to learn programming. The initial user interface is stripped of all features that may distract beginners.

AVR-GCC 10.1.0 for Windows 32 and 64 bit

This is where I’ll be uploading builds of AVR-GCC for Windows 32 and 64 bit, which will also include Binutils, AVR-LibC, AVRDUDE, Make and GDB. I’ll be trying to keep the builds up to date with the latest tool releases when I can. The binaries are built from source on a Debian 10 virtual machine with MinGW (GCC 9.1.0 and older were built on an Arch Linux VM), apart from AVRDUDE where the pre-built binaries are obtained from the official download area. Both 32 bit and 64 bit Windows binaries are provided. There’s probably no benefit from using the 64 bit stuff, but all the cool kids are doing it so why not. A bash script for building AVR-GCC, AVR-Binutils, AVR-LibC and AVR-GDB from source is also provided below, making it super easy to build these tools for yourself.

Engbedded Atmel AVR Fuse Calculator

Select the AVR device type you want to configure. When changing this setting, default fuse settings will automatically be applied. Presets (hexadecimal representation of the fuse settings) can be reviewed and even be set in the last form at the bottom of this page.

Real Pic Simulator

Real Pic Simulator is a professional pic simulator for Microchip(tm) pic microcontrollers. The simulation process is done in real time with user interaction through different visual components. NXP MCUXpresso Eclipse IDE

The MCUXpresso IDE brings developers an easy-to-use Eclipse-based development environment for NXP® MCUs based on Arm® Cortex®-M cores, including LPC and Kinetis® microcontrollers and i.MX RT crossover processors. The MCUXpresso IDE offers advanced editing, compiling and debugging features with the addition of MCU-specific debugging views, code trace and profiling, multicore debugging, and integrated configuration tools. The MCUXpresso IDE debug connections support Freedom, Tower® system, LPCXpresso, i.MX RT, and your custom development boards with industry-leading open-source and commercial debug probes from NXP, P&E Micro®, and SEGGER®.
